Description: Use "grouped target" to fix doc breakage on parallel build. Author: Andreas Mettzler Bug-Debian: https://bugs.debian.org/983209 Origin: vendor Forwarded: https://lists.nongnu.org/archive/html/lynx-dev/2021-02/msg00042.html Last-Update: 2021-03-02 --- a/makefile.in +++ b/makefile.in @@ -336,11 +336,11 @@ LYNX_URL='@HOMEPAGE_URL@release/breakout' LYNXDOCS_URL='$(LYNX_URL)/docs/' LYNXHELP_URL='$(LYNX_URL)/lynx_help/' -@LYNXCFG_MAKE@$(CFG2HTML) : +@LYNXCFG_MAKE@$(CFG2HTML) &: @LYNXCFG_MAKE@ @echo 'Making htmlized lynx.cfg' @LYNXCFG_MAKE@ cd $(SRC_DIR) && $(MAKE_RECUR) LYReadCFG.i @LYNXCFG_MAKE@ @-rm -f $(CFG2HTML) @LYNXCFG_MAKE@ sed -n -e '/Config_Type *Config_Table/,/{0, *0, *0}/ p' $(SRC_DIR)/LYReadCFG.i | \ @LYNXCFG_MAKE@ sed -e 's/ *{ *"\([^"]*\)".*/\1/' | \